| package org.eclipse.swt.dnd; |
| |
| import org.eclipse.swt.internal.gtk.*; |
| |
| /** |
| * The class <code>FileTransfer</code> provides a platform specific mechanism |
| * for converting a list of files represented as a java <code>String[]</code> to a |
| * platform specific representation of the data and vice versa. |
| * Each <code>String</code> in the array contains the absolute path for a single |
| * file or directory. |
| * |
| * <p>An example of a java <code>String[]</code> containing a list of files is shown |
| * below:</p> |
| * |
| * <code><pre> |
| * File file1 = new File("C:\temp\file1"); |
| * File file2 = new File("C:\temp\file2"); |
| * String[] fileData = new String[2]; |
| * fileData[0] = file1.getAbsolutePath(); |
| * fileData[1] = file2.getAbsolutePath(); |
| * </code></pre> |
| * |
| * @see Transfer |
| */ |
| public class FileTransfer extends ByteArrayTransfer { |
| |
| private static FileTransfer _instance = new FileTransfer(); |
| private static final String URI_LIST = "text/uri-list"; //$NON-NLS-1$ |
| private static final int URI_LIST_ID = registerType(URI_LIST); |
| private static final String GNOME_LIST = "x-special/gnome-copied-files"; //$NON-NLS-1$ |
| private static final int GNOME_LIST_ID = registerType(GNOME_LIST); |
| |
| private FileTransfer() {} |
| |
| /** |
| * Returns the singleton instance of the FileTransfer class. |
| * |
| * @return the singleton instance of the FileTransfer class |
| */ |
| public static FileTransfer getInstance () { |
| return _instance; |
| } |
| |
| /** |
| * This implementation of <code>javaToNative</code> converts a list of file names |
| * represented by a java <code>String[]</code> to a platform specific representation. |
| * Each <code>String</code> in the array contains the absolute path for a single |
| * file or directory. |
| * |
| * @param object a java <code>String[]</code> containing the file names to be converted |
| * @param transferData an empty <code>TransferData</code> object that will |
| * be filled in on return with the platform specific format of the data |
| * |
| * @see Transfer#nativeToJava |
| */ |
| @Override |
| public void javaToNative(Object object, TransferData transferData) { |
| transferData.result = 0; |
| if (!checkFile(object) || !isSupportedType(transferData)) { |
| DND.error(DND.ERROR_INVALID_DATA); |
| } |
| boolean gnomeList = transferData.type == GNOME_LIST_ID; |
| byte[] buffer, separator; |
| if (gnomeList) { |
| buffer = new byte[] {'c','o','p','y'}; |
| separator = new byte[] {'\n'}; |
| } else { |
| buffer = new byte[0]; |
| separator = new byte[] {'\r', '\n'}; |
| } |
| String[] files = (String[])object; |
| for (int i = 0; i < files.length; i++) { |
| String string = files[i]; |
| if (string == null) continue; |
| int length = string.length(); |
| if (length == 0) continue; |
| char[] chars = new char[length]; |
| string.getChars(0, length, chars, 0); |
| long /*int*/[] error = new long /*int*/[1]; |
| long /*int*/ utf8Ptr = OS.g_utf16_to_utf8(chars, chars.length, null, null, error); |
| if (error[0] != 0 || utf8Ptr == 0) continue; |
| long /*int*/ localePtr = OS.g_filename_from_utf8(utf8Ptr, -1, null, null, error); |
| OS.g_free(utf8Ptr); |
| if (error[0] != 0 || localePtr == 0) continue; |
| long /*int*/ uriPtr = OS.g_filename_to_uri(localePtr, 0, error); |
| OS.g_free(localePtr); |
| if (error[0] != 0 || uriPtr == 0) continue; |
| length = OS.strlen(uriPtr); |
| byte[] temp = new byte[length]; |
| OS.memmove (temp, uriPtr, length); |
| OS.g_free(uriPtr); |
| int newLength = (buffer.length > 0) ? buffer.length+separator.length+temp.length : temp.length; |
| byte[] newBuffer = new byte[newLength]; |
| int offset = 0; |
| if (buffer.length > 0) { |
| System.arraycopy(buffer, 0, newBuffer, 0, buffer.length); |
| offset += buffer.length; |
| System.arraycopy(separator, 0, newBuffer, offset, separator.length); |
| offset += separator.length; |
| } |
| System.arraycopy(temp, 0, newBuffer, offset, temp.length); |
| buffer = newBuffer; |
| } |
| if (buffer.length == 0) return; |
| long /*int*/ ptr = OS.g_malloc(buffer.length+1); |
| OS.memset(ptr, '\0', buffer.length+1); |
| OS.memmove(ptr, buffer, buffer.length); |
| transferData.pValue = ptr; |
| transferData.length = buffer.length; |
| transferData.format = 8; |
| transferData.result = 1; |
| } |
| /** |
| * This implementation of <code>nativeToJava</code> converts a platform specific |
| * representation of a list of file names to a java <code>String[]</code>. |
| * Each String in the array contains the absolute path for a single file or directory. |
| * |
| * @param transferData the platform specific representation of the data to be converted |
| * @return a java <code>String[]</code> containing a list of file names if the conversion |
| * was successful; otherwise null |
| * |
| * @see Transfer#javaToNative |
| */ |
| @Override |
| public Object nativeToJava(TransferData transferData) { |
| if ( !isSupportedType(transferData) || transferData.pValue == 0 || transferData.length <= 0 ) return null; |
| int length = transferData.length; |
| byte[] temp = new byte[length]; |
| OS.memmove(temp, transferData.pValue, length); |
| boolean gnomeList = transferData.type == GNOME_LIST_ID; |
| int sepLength = gnomeList ? 1 : 2; |
| long /*int*/[] files = new long /*int*/[0]; |
| int offset = 0; |
| for (int i = 0; i < temp.length - 1; i++) { |
| boolean terminator = gnomeList ? temp[i] == '\n' : temp[i] == '\r' && temp[i+1] == '\n'; |
| if (terminator) { |
| if (!(gnomeList && offset == 0)) { |
| /* The content of the first line in a gnome-list is always either 'copy' or 'cut' */ |
| int size = i - offset; |
| long /*int*/ file = OS.g_malloc(size + 1); |
| byte[] fileBuffer = new byte[size + 1]; |
| System.arraycopy(temp, offset, fileBuffer, 0, size); |
| OS.memmove(file, fileBuffer, size + 1); |
| long /*int*/[] newFiles = new long /*int*/[files.length + 1]; |
| System.arraycopy(files, 0, newFiles, 0, files.length); |
| newFiles[files.length] = file; |
| files = newFiles; |
| } |
| offset = i + sepLength; |
| } |
| } |
| if (offset < temp.length - sepLength) { |
| int size = temp.length - offset; |
| long /*int*/ file = OS.g_malloc(size + 1); |
| byte[] fileBuffer = new byte[size + 1]; |
| System.arraycopy(temp, offset, fileBuffer, 0, size); |
| OS.memmove(file, fileBuffer, size + 1); |
| long /*int*/[] newFiles = new long /*int*/[files.length + 1]; |
| System.arraycopy(files, 0, newFiles, 0, files.length); |
| newFiles[files.length] = file; |
| files = newFiles; |
| } |
| String[] fileNames = new String[0]; |
| for (int i = 0; i < files.length; i++) { |
| long /*int*/[] error = new long /*int*/[1]; |
| long /*int*/ localePtr = OS.g_filename_from_uri(files[i], null, error); |
| OS.g_free(files[i]); |
| if (error[0] != 0 || localePtr == 0) continue; |
| long /*int*/ utf8Ptr = OS.g_filename_to_utf8(localePtr, -1, null, null, null); |
| if (utf8Ptr == 0) utf8Ptr = OS.g_filename_display_name (localePtr); |
| if (localePtr != utf8Ptr) OS.g_free (localePtr); |
| if (utf8Ptr == 0) continue; |
| long /*int*/[] items_written = new long /*int*/[1]; |
| long /*int*/ utf16Ptr = OS.g_utf8_to_utf16(utf8Ptr, -1, null, items_written, null); |
| OS.g_free(utf8Ptr); |
| if (utf16Ptr == 0) continue; |
| length = (int)/*64*/items_written[0]; |
| char[] buffer = new char[length]; |
| OS.memmove(buffer, utf16Ptr, length * 2); |
| OS.g_free(utf16Ptr); |
| String name = new String(buffer); |
| String[] newFileNames = new String[fileNames.length + 1]; |
| System.arraycopy(fileNames, 0, newFileNames, 0, fileNames.length); |
| newFileNames[fileNames.length] = name; |
| fileNames = newFileNames; |
| } |
| if (fileNames.length == 0) return null; |
| return fileNames; |
| } |
| |
| @Override |
| protected int[] getTypeIds(){ |
| return new int[]{URI_LIST_ID, GNOME_LIST_ID}; |
| } |
| |
| @Override |
| protected String[] getTypeNames(){ |
| return new String[]{URI_LIST, GNOME_LIST}; |
| } |
| |
| boolean checkFile(Object object) { |
| if (object == null || !(object instanceof String[]) || ((String[])object).length == 0) return false; |
| String[] strings = (String[])object; |
| for (int i = 0; i < strings.length; i++) { |
| if (strings[i] == null || strings[i].length() == 0) return false; |
| } |
| return true; |
| } |
| |
| @Override |
| protected boolean validate(Object object) { |
| return checkFile(object); |
| } |
| } |
